Determining the overall dimension of a necklace, from the clasp to the end point when fastened, is essential for achieving the desired aesthetic and fit. This measurement is typically expressed in inches or centimeters and dictates where the necklace will fall on the wearer’s neckline or chest. For instance, a 16-inch necklace will sit closely around the base of the neck, while a 30-inch necklace will typically reach the bust line.

2. Chain thickness
Chain thickness, while not directly contributing to the overall measurement from clasp to end, significantly influences the perceived length and drape of a necklace. Variations in chain thickness affect weight distribution, flexibility, and visual density, all of which impact how the necklace hangs and, consequently, how its length is perceived.
-
Visual Weight and Perceived Length
A thicker chain creates a visually heavier impression, potentially making the necklace appear shorter than its actual measured length. For instance, a 2mm cable chain will appear more substantial than a 1mm cable chain of the same length. This visual weight can alter the perceived distance between the clasp and the lowest point of the necklace when worn.
-
Drape and Flexibility
Chain thickness directly affects flexibility. Thicker chains tend to be less flexible, resulting in a stiffer drape. This lack of flexibility can cause the necklace to maintain a more rigid shape, potentially shortening the effective length along the neckline compared to a more fluid chain. A less flexible chain may also create a different silhouette.
-
Pendant Proportionality
Chain thickness should be proportionate to the size and weight of any pendant attached. A delicate pendant paired with an overly thick chain can look unbalanced, while a heavy pendant on a thin chain can strain the chain and distort its intended length. The chain’s thickness affects the overall aesthetic balance and the pendant’s presentation.
-
Durability and Stretch
Over time, thinner chains are more susceptible to stretching, potentially adding length to the necklace. While this increase in length may be minimal, it is a factor to consider, particularly with vintage or heavily worn pieces. Thicker chains, generally, exhibit better resistance to stretching and maintain their original dimensions for a longer period.
Therefore, while the definitive measurement still relies on the clasp-to-end distance, understanding chain thickness is crucial for accurately assessing how a necklace will wear and how its perceived length will relate to the measured length. Consider chain thickness as a modifier of the primary length measurement, impacting the final visual effect and wearability.
3. Pendant inclusion
The presence of a pendant significantly alters the perceived and effective measurement of a necklace. While the linear dimension from clasp to end remains a foundational metric, the pendant’s dimensions and method of attachment introduce complexities that necessitate careful consideration.
-
Pendant Length and Total Drop
A pendant adds to the overall vertical drop of the necklace. The distance from the chain’s attachment point on the pendant to the pendant’s lowest extremity contributes to the necklace’s total length when worn. A longer pendant will effectively extend the necklace’s reach, influencing where it rests on the wearer’s torso.
-
Pendant Weight and Chain Drape
The weight of the pendant affects how the chain drapes. A heavier pendant will pull the chain downwards, potentially straightening curves and altering the perceived length, especially with delicate chains. This distortion can cause the necklace to appear longer or shorter than its measured dimension.
-
Pendant Attachment and Measurement Point
The method of pendant attachment is crucial. If the pendant attaches directly to the chain with a bail, the bail’s length must be factored into the total measurement. Alternatively, if the pendant slides directly onto the chain, the uppermost point of the pendant becomes the effective endpoint for length calculation.
-
Pendant Shape and Visual Perception
The shape of the pendant influences visual perception of the necklace’s length. A vertically oriented pendant will emphasize the necklace’s length, while a wider, horizontally oriented pendant may make the necklace appear shorter. The pendant’s visual weight and orientation impact the overall aesthetic and perceived dimensions.

4. Neckline position
The placement of a necklace relative to the wearer’s neckline is a critical determinant of its overall aesthetic impact. This “Neckline position” is directly contingent upon the necklace’s measured length, making it a fundamental consideration when determining how to measure necklace length effectively.
-
Necklace Length and Neckline Compatibility
Specific necklace lengths are inherently suited to particular neckline styles. For instance, a short, 16-inch necklace is optimally paired with open necklines, such as scoop or V-necks, allowing it to sit prominently without interference. Conversely, longer necklaces, ranging from 20 to 30 inches, complement higher necklines, such as crew necks or turtlenecks, as they provide a contrasting vertical element. Incorrect length selection can lead to visual disharmony or the necklace being obscured by the garment.
-
Body Morphology and Necklace Drape
Individual body morphology, including neck circumference and torso length, influences how a necklace drapes and, consequently, its final position relative to the neckline. A necklace of a given length may appear shorter on a wearer with a broader neck compared to someone with a slender neck. Similarly, torso length affects the positioning of longer necklaces. Accurate measurement must account for these individual variations to predict the necklace’s ultimate “Neckline position” effectively.
-
Adjustable Length and Versatility
Necklaces with adjustable lengths offer enhanced versatility by allowing the wearer to modify the “Neckline position” to suit different garments. An adjustable chain enables the wearer to transition from a choker-style fit for open necklines to a longer drop for higher necklines. This adjustability underscores the importance of understanding the interplay between measured length and the intended “Neckline position”.
-
Layering Considerations
When layering multiple necklaces, the relative lengths and their resulting “Neckline position” become paramount. Strategically layering necklaces of varying lengths can create a visually appealing effect. However, improper length selection can lead to tangling or a cluttered appearance. Accurate measurement is crucial for achieving a harmonious layered effect and ensuring each necklace occupies a distinct and complementary “Neckline position”.

Essential Tips for Accurate Necklace Dimension Assessment
The following guidelines offer practical advice for ensuring precise and consistent necklace length measurements, minimizing errors and maximizing reliability.
Tip 1: Utilize a Flexible Measuring Tape: Employ a flexible, non-stretch measuring tape to follow the natural contour of the necklace. Avoid rigid rulers, as they cannot accurately capture the curvature of the chain. Position the tape measure along the necklace’s primary axis.
Tip 2: Measure from Clasp to End, Including All Components: The measurement should encompass the entire length of the necklace, from one extremity of the clasp to the furthest point on the opposing end. This includes any closures, extenders, or decorative elements integrated into the clasp assembly.
Tip 3: Account for Pendant Length Separately: If the necklace features a pendant, measure its length independently, from the bail’s attachment point to the pendant’s lowest extremity. This additional measurement provides a comprehensive understanding of the necklace’s total vertical drop.
Tip 4: Consider Chain Thickness: Acknowledge that chain thickness can influence the perceived length and drape of the necklace. Thicker chains tend to be less flexible and may alter the necklace’s visual presentation. Note the chain thickness alongside the length measurement for a comprehensive description.
Tip 5: Measure on a Flat Surface: Conduct the measurement on a flat, level surface to prevent distortions or inaccuracies caused by gravity or uneven terrain. Secure the necklace in place, if necessary, to maintain a consistent alignment during the measurement process.
Tip 6: Repeat Measurements for Verification: Perform multiple measurements and calculate the average to minimize the impact of potential human error. Discrepancies between measurements should be investigated and resolved to ensure accuracy.
Tip 7: Document All Measurements: Maintain a detailed record of all necklace length measurements, including chain thickness, pendant length (if applicable), and any relevant observations. This documentation provides a valuable reference for inventory management, product descriptions, and customer service.
